RE: Exceed RC Gas Boat
Hi
Just go buy a boat from WHH or a used WHH in the classifieds ! Trust me on that !
Yes I have one that was given to me. It's made very cheap and took a lot of work just so it could be run.
The boat pictured on web has a better radio box then the one I have and colors are different, other then that the same boat !
I have run with stock engine and prop 25 MPH on a good day. I have about 10 hours run time and it still runs !
I only put the time into this boat because my son wanted it ! I should have just bought him a WHH boat !
1 ) strings are not glassed in there were glued in. had to fix
2 ) radio box not usable.had to replaced !
3 ) hull was made very thin I had to add glass the inside bottom of the hull !
4 ) replaced all fuel lines water cooling lines !
5 ) replace radio with one that works !
6 ) replace throttle cable !
RTR it is NOT !
